Why My RV Air Conditioner Overload Part Number 331213A8.000 Is Necessary

When I first noticed my RV air conditioner struggling to keep cool on hot summer days, I realized that the overload protector was a critical component I couldn’t overlook. The part number 331213A8.000 is designed to prevent my AC unit from overheating and drawing too much current, which could cause serious damage or even a fire hazard. Without this overload, the compressor could fail prematurely, leading to costly repairs and downtime during my trips.

I’ve found that having this specific overload part ensures the safety and longevity of my RV’s air conditioning system. It acts like a safeguard, automatically cutting off power when the unit is under excessive strain, then allowing it to reset once it cools down. This not only protects the internal components but also gives me peace of mind knowing my AC is running efficiently and safely every time I hit the road. Understanding What the Overload Part Does

I first made sure I understood the function of the overload. This part acts as a safety device that prevents the air conditioner’s compressor from overheating or drawing too much current. When it senses excessive electrical load, it temporarily cuts off power to avoid damage. Knowing this helped me appreciate why it’s critical to replace a faulty overload promptly.

Compatibility with Your RV Air Conditioner Model

Before buying, I checked the compatibility of part number 331213A8.000 with my specific RV AC model. This overload is designed for certain Dometic and similar RV air conditioners. I recommend verifying your AC unit’s model and cross-referencing with the manufacturer’s parts list to avoid any mismatch, which could cause installation issues or poor performance.

Ease of Installation

Since I handle some RV maintenance myself, I wanted a part that’s straightforward to install. The 331213A8.000 overload usually plugs into the compressor and requires minimal tools. However, if you’re not comfortable working with electrical components, consulting a professional is a wise choice.

Additional Tips from My Experience

  • Always turn off power to your RV AC before attempting replacement to avoid shocks.
  • Keep the old overload part until the new one is tested and working.
  • Regularly inspect your RV AC system to catch issues early and prolong the life of parts like the overload.
